阿里云 Serverless App Engine(SAE)助力升学在线从容应对流量高峰

本文涉及的产品
函数计算FC,每月15万CU 3个月
Serverless 应用引擎免费试用套餐包,4320000 CU,有效期3个月
简介: SAE是面向应用的Serverless PaaS平台,能够帮助用户免运维IaaS、按需使用、按量计费,做到低门槛服务应用上云,并且支持多种语言和高弹性能力,完美贴合升学在线对应对突发流量快速横向扩展能力、提高资源侧系统性能的核心诉求。

作者:计缘,阿里云解决方案架构师


升学在线是武汉升学在线科技股份有限公司旗下品牌,是一家拥有6000余所签约高中、1200余所合作高校的升学就业服务平台,志在为高中提供升学教育服务,为高校提供招生就业服务,为学生家长提供升学辅导产品,让高中生上更好的大学,让大学生找更好的工作,是高校就业服务集大成者。升学在线旗下拥有以校内讲学、校外研学、平台测评、手册参考等形式构建的高中升学规划教育服务体系,以招生管理系统、招生队伍培训、策划包装印刷、广告宣传为主体的高校招生服务体系,一站式解决高校和学生就业、企业校招难题的高校就业管理服务体系。


客户的高中、大学的升学就业服务平台依托于微信小程序,在平时就有大几万的DAU,在升学季前后DAU会达到几十万甚至上百万。另外客户还会经常和各个高中&高校的知名老师及教育权威机构合作进行直播活动,比如中考、高考经验分享,帮学生和家长答疑等。所以升学在线的整体流量会比较大,而且有不定期的流量潮汐现象。


另外升学在线的整体技术栈是PHP单体应用,部署在ECS上,在流量潮汐的场景下,客户目前做不到应用横向快速扩展,从而导致应用系统在流量高峰期出现性能瓶颈,影响用户体验。


因此,在流量潮汐场景中,让应用系统具有应对突发流量快速横向扩展的能力,在资源侧提高应用系统性能是升学在线的核心诉求。


Serverless App Engine(SAE) 在不同场景中具备哪些性能优势?


SAE是面向应用的Serverless PaaS平台,能够帮助用户免运维IaaS、按需使用、按量计费,做到低门槛服务应用上云,并且支持多种语言和高弹性能力。


1.png


  • 微服务架构转型:企业在微服务架构转型时会面临诸多痛点,如微服务或容器化改造技术门槛和维护成本高,稳定性风险大,产品迭代跟不上业务变化,研发效率低。SAE开箱即用,支持Spring Cloud/Dubbo/HSF 等全套微服务架构升级,平滑迁移,提升业务交付效率;免运维IaaS和微服务组件,云平台负责稳定性兜底。


  • Serverless极致弹性:对于新零售、互娱、文化传媒、餐饮/出行等行业,常常会面临大促活动,大促时容量预估不准,突发流量时系统SLA有风险;波峰波谷特征明显,存在大量闲置浪费。SAE可以提供精准容量+ 极致弹性 + 限流降级一整套高可用方案,做到灵活启停、提升资源利用率。


  • 企业快速上云/搬站:对于泛互联网、物联网、区块链、供应链等行业,SAE可以助力企业上云/搬站过程中,打通DevOps& 基础产品 & 监控产品 & 高可用产品等,提供一站式开箱即用体验。同时,SAE提供全托管服务云产品件集成度高,提升业务交付效率。


SAE助力升学在线提升秒级弹性伸缩能力

C1EC1493-AC46-4D03-A3EC-E9F653E5E4DC.png


为了满足业务需求,升学在线选择阿里云的Serverless App Engine(SAE)作为应用系统的部署平台。SAE的诸多特点贴合客户的核心诉求:


  1. 免运维IaaS:客户研发偏重业务,并且没有专业的运维人员,SAE的免运维特性有效解决升学在线的痛点。升学在线通过将云效和SAE进行结合,发布部署流程实现自动化,并且不需要再关注底层容器的技术,整个SLA由SAE兜底。
  2. 支持多语言:客户目前是PHP单体应用,将其构建为镜像,便可轻松部署到SAE。客户通过云效和SAE结合的流程,只需要提交PHP代码即可触发CICD流程,将PHP应用自动构建为镜像并自动发布到SAE。
  3. 高弹性能力:SAE基于Serverless架构,通过镜像加速等优化技术,具备秒级的弹性伸缩能力,实现大型应用快速扩缩容,在流量波峰时快速扩容应对峰值压力,对稳定性进行兜底。
  4. 成本优化:根据CPU和内存的使用情况按分钟计费,依托极致弹性能力将函数实例数和流量波峰波谷做到完美贴合,达到成本最优化。


升学在线在2月初将应用系统正式迁移到SAE后,便迎来了大型师生活动,入住教师上万名,学生几十万名,整体PV达到1000w以上。在SAE加持下,整个活动过程中系统性能表现稳定,为以后更加多样的推广活动带来了可能性。


阿里云Serverless应用引擎(SAE)到底给客户带来了哪些价值?


  1. 稳定性:依托于阿里云强大的IaaS资源,通过镜像加速、冷启动优化等技术,基于Serverless架构的SAE在面对大型应用时也具有极强的水平扩展和底层扩容能力,帮助客户从容应对大数据量、大流量的冲击。
  2. 降低成本:Serverless架构使客户无需采购和管理服务器等基础设施,降低运维成本。同时函数计算支持秒级别的按需收费模式,加上极致的弹性伸缩能力,使成本控制达到了最优化。
  3. 提高人效:客户只需专注业务逻辑的开发,不用分心考虑运维侧的问题,只需要提交业务代码,后续的CICD流程均由云效和SAE自动处理。另外,SAE提供应用节点维度和应用接口维度的监控功能,帮助升学在线快速排查问题,极大地提高了人效。


客户证言


本次《第三期教师培训班-暨升学在线寒假升学服务节》活动旨在推出升学在线的“四帮六助”服务平台,预估招募各地的高中教师10万人参与课程培训的直播活动(实际达成15万+,其中新增超5万)。本次活动的顺利举行在产品及技术成面得益于阿里云及其服务商的通力协作,我们顺利的完成了前期的SAE+PolarDB(MySQL)环境切换部署及PTS压测验证(最高50个2C4G的节点可以支撑8000+的并发)。


关联产品

Serverless App Engine(SAE)面向应用的Serverless PaaS0门槛 + 0改造 + 0容器基础即可享 Serverless+K8s+微服务带来的技术红利。


扫码了解更多技术干货与客户案例:

image.png


相关实践学习
【文生图】一键部署Stable Diffusion基于函数计算
本实验教你如何在函数计算FC上从零开始部署Stable Diffusion来进行AI绘画创作,开启AIGC盲盒。函数计算提供一定的免费额度供用户使用。本实验答疑钉钉群:29290019867
建立 Serverless 思维
本课程包括: Serverless 应用引擎的概念, 为开发者带来的实际价值, 以及让您了解常见的 Serverless 架构模式
相关文章
|
19天前
|
分布式计算 运维 搜索推荐
立马耀:通过阿里云 Serverless Spark 和 Milvus 构建高效向量检索系统,驱动个性化推荐业务
蝉妈妈旗下蝉选通过迁移到阿里云 Serverless Spark 及 Milvus,解决传统架构性能瓶颈与运维复杂性问题。新方案实现离线任务耗时减少40%、失败率降80%,Milvus 向量检索成本降低75%,支持更大规模数据处理,查询响应提速。
133 57
|
1月前
|
Cloud Native Serverless 流计算
云原生时代的应用架构演进:从微服务到 Serverless 的阿里云实践
云原生技术正重塑企业数字化转型路径。阿里云作为亚太领先云服务商,提供完整云原生产品矩阵:容器服务ACK优化启动速度与镜像分发效率;MSE微服务引擎保障高可用性;ASM服务网格降低资源消耗;函数计算FC突破冷启动瓶颈;SAE重新定义PaaS边界;PolarDB数据库实现存储计算分离;DataWorks简化数据湖构建;Flink实时计算助力风控系统。这些技术已在多行业落地,推动效率提升与商业模式创新,助力企业在数字化浪潮中占据先机。
138 12
|
2月前
|
存储 关系型数据库 分布式数据库
|
3月前
|
Cloud Native 安全 Serverless
云原生应用实战:基于阿里云Serverless的API服务开发与部署
随着云计算的发展,Serverless架构日益流行。阿里云函数计算(Function Compute)作为Serverless服务,让开发者无需管理服务器即可运行代码,按需付费,简化开发运维流程。本文从零开始,介绍如何使用阿里云函数计算开发简单的API服务,并探讨其核心优势与最佳实践。通过Python示例,演示创建、部署及优化API的过程,涵盖环境准备、代码实现、性能优化和安全管理等内容,帮助读者快速上手Serverless开发。
|
3月前
|
SQL 存储 OLAP
阿里云 EMR Serverless StarRocks3.x,极速统一的湖仓新范式
阿里云 EMR Serverless StarRocks3.x,极速统一的湖仓新范式
|
3月前
|
SQL 分布式计算 Serverless
基于阿里云 EMR Serverless Spark 版快速搭建OSS日志分析应用
基于阿里云 EMR Serverless Spark 版快速搭建OSS日志分析应用
|
19天前
|
SQL 分布式计算 Serverless
鹰角网络:EMR Serverless Spark 在《明日方舟》游戏业务的应用
鹰角网络为应对游戏业务高频活动带来的数据潮汐、资源弹性及稳定性需求,采用阿里云 EMR Serverless Spark 替代原有架构。迁移后实现研发效率提升,支持业务快速发展、计算效率提升,增强SLA保障,稳定性提升,降低运维成本,并支撑全球化数据架构部署。
178 56
鹰角网络:EMR Serverless Spark 在《明日方舟》游戏业务的应用
|
1月前
|
人工智能 开发框架 安全
Serverless MCP 运行时业界首发,函数计算让 AI 应用最后一公里提速
作为云上托管 MCP 服务的最佳运行时,函数计算 FC 为阿里云百炼 MCP 提供弹性调用能力,用户只需提交 npx 命令即可“零改造”将开源 MCP Server 部署到云上,函数计算 FC 会准备好计算资源,并以弹性、可靠的方式运行 MCP 服务,按实际调用时长和次数计费,欢迎你在阿里云百炼和函数计算 FC 上体验 MCP 服务。
233 29
|
4月前
|
人工智能 运维 物联网
云大使 X 函数计算 FC 专属活动上线!享返佣,一键打造 AI 应用
如今,AI 技术已经成为推动业务创新和增长的重要力量。但对于许多企业和开发者来说,如何高效、便捷地部署和管理 AI 应用仍然是一个挑战。阿里云函数计算 FC 以其免运维的特点,大大降低了 AI 应用部署的复杂性。用户无需担心底层资源的管理和运维问题,可以专注于应用的创新和开发,并且用户可以通过一键部署功能,迅速将 AI 大模型部署到云端,实现快速上线和迭代。函数计算目前推出了多种规格的云资源优惠套餐,用户可以根据实际需求灵活选择。
|
1月前
|
人工智能 开发框架 运维
Serverless MCP 运行时业界首发,函数计算让 AI 应用最后一公里提速
Serverless MCP 运行时业界首发,函数计算支持阿里云百炼 MCP 服务!阿里云百炼发布业界首个全生命周期 MCP 服务,无需用户管理资源、开发部署、工程运维等工作,5 分钟即可快速搭建一个连接 MCP 服务的 Agent(智能体)。作为云上托管 MCP 服务的最佳运行时,函数计算 FC 为阿里云百炼 MCP 提供弹性调用能力。
192 0
 Serverless MCP 运行时业界首发,函数计算让 AI 应用最后一公里提速

相关产品

  • 函数计算
  • Serverless 应用引擎